We went to MK and HS last weekend. The first day we had the GAC and double stroller. My son has asperger's sydrome and can not deal with the crowds, lines and a lot noise. We stayed in the fast pass lines. Some times it was 15-20 minutes wait.
When we went to HS and wheelchair we went straight through the alternate lines that made it easier for him.
If someone wants to know the difference between the GAC and using wheelchair or stroller there is a big difference.
At first I felt bad about using the alternate lines , but it saved us meltdowns. When we go back we will use the wheelchair again.
